What's the Deal with Angels of Death Anyway?
First, a little background. We've got Rachel Gardner, a super-emotionless girl, and Zack Foster, a total psycho with a scythe. They're trapped in a building where they gotta kill floors of other crazy killers. It's basically an elevator to hell, but, like, a fun hell?
The whole show is about their messed-up promise. Zack promises to kill Rachel once she gets her emotions back. Dark, right? But that's what makes it interesting!
The Big Finale: Escape or Eternal Damnation?
So, what happens at the end? Well, Rachel and Zack actually manage to escape the building. I know! Shocking, right?
They make it out into the city. You'd think they'd just run off and live happily ever after, right? Wrong! This is Angels of Death, remember?
Did Zack Kill Rachel? The Million-Dollar Question!
The ending is ambiguous. What does that mean? Well, it's not spelled out *exactly* what happens. Zack appears in Rachel's room after she's seemingly returned to a normal life.
The window is broken and Zack is standing there. The big question: Is he there to fulfill his promise to kill her, or something else?
The show ends on that cliffhanger. A totally frustrating, but brilliant, cliffhanger!

It's All About Interpretation
Some people think Zack definitely killed Rachel. Others think he saved her, in his own twisted way. Some believe it was all in her head.
There's no right or wrong answer. It’s up to you to decide what really happened. How cool is that?
